Phpdiagram > Area Object.html

Questions? Need Help? Want to share? » PHP Forum
Script Name:
Phpdiagram

Download:
phpdiagram.zip

Category:
Graphs And Charts

Archive Content:

Content:

Php

Area Object.html:


<HTML><HEAD></HEAD>
<BODY bgcolor="#eeeeee">
<table border=1><tr><td><IMG src="area_object.png" usemap="#map1" border=0></td></tr></table>
<map name="map1"> 
<area shape=polygon coords='484, 197, 484, 147, 520, 126, 520, 197'  title='profit/loss per day' alt='profit/loss per day' href='javascript:alert("349 -> 500")'>
<area shape=polygon coords='446, 197, 446, 168, 484, 147, 484, 197'  title='profit/loss per day' alt='profit/loss per day' href='javascript:alert("205 -> 349")'>
<area shape=polygon coords='410, 197, 410, 180, 446, 168, 446, 197'  title='profit/loss per day' alt='profit/loss per day' href='javascript:alert("123 -> 205")'>
<area shape=polygon coords='373, 197, 373, 202, 410, 180, 410, 197'  title='profit/loss per day' alt='profit/loss per day' href='javascript:alert("-35 -> 123")'>
<area shape=polygon coords='336, 197, 336, 211, 373, 202, 373, 197'  title='profit/loss per day' alt='profit/loss per day' href='javascript:alert("-100 -> -35")'>
<area shape=polygon coords='299, 197, 299, 217, 336, 211, 336, 197'  title='profit/loss per day' alt='profit/loss per day' href='javascript:alert("-142 -> -100")'>
<area shape=polygon coords='262, 197, 262, 223, 299, 217, 299, 197'  title='profit/loss per day' alt='profit/loss per day' href='javascript:alert("-182 -> -142")'>
<area shape=polygon coords='226, 197, 226, 226, 262, 223, 262, 197'  title='profit/loss per day' alt='profit/loss per day' href='javascript:alert("-202 -> -182")'>
<area shape=polygon coords='188, 197, 188, 223, 226, 226, 226, 197'  title='profit/loss per day' alt='profit/loss per day' href='javascript:alert("-179 -> -202")'>
<area shape=polygon coords='155, 197, 155, 216, 188, 223, 188, 197'  title='profit/loss per day' alt='profit/loss per day' href='javascript:alert("-132 -> -179")'>
<area shape=polygon coords='117, 197, 117, 209, 155, 216, 155, 197'  title='profit/loss per day' alt='profit/loss per day' href='javascript:alert("-82 -> -132")'>
<area shape=polygon coords='80, 197, 80, 197, 117, 209, 117, 197'  title='profit/loss per day' alt='profit/loss per day' href='javascript:alert("0 -> -82")'>
</map>
<code><font color="#000000">
<font color="#0000BB">&lt;?php
<br /></font><font color="#007700">include (</font><font color="#DD0000">"diagram.php"</font><font color="#007700">);
<br />
<br /></font><font color="#0000BB">$D</font><font color="#007700">=new </font><font color="#0000BB">Diagram</font><font color="#007700">();
<br /></font><font color="#0000BB">$D</font><font color="#007700">-&gt;</font><font color="#0000BB">Img</font><font color="#007700">=@</font><font color="#0000BB">ImageCreate</font><font color="#007700">(</font><font color="#0000BB">560</font><font color="#007700">,  </font><font color="#0000BB">300</font><font color="#007700">) or die(</font><font color="#DD0000">"Cannot create a new GD image."</font><font color="#007700">); 
<br /></font><font color="#0000BB">ImageColorAllocate</font><font color="#007700">(</font><font color="#0000BB">$D</font><font color="#007700">-&gt;</font><font color="#0000BB">Img</font><font color="#007700">,  </font><font color="#0000BB">255</font><font color="#007700">,  </font><font color="#0000BB">255</font><font color="#007700">,  </font><font color="#0000BB">255</font><font color="#007700">); </font><font color="#FF8000">//background color
<br />
<br /></font><font color="#0000BB">$D</font><font color="#007700">-&gt;</font><font color="#0000BB">SetFrame</font><font color="#007700">(</font><font color="#0000BB">80</font><font color="#007700">,  </font><font color="#0000BB">40</font><font color="#007700">,  </font><font color="#0000BB">520</font><font color="#007700">,  </font><font color="#0000BB">240</font><font color="#007700">);
<br /></font><font color="#0000BB">$D</font><font color="#007700">-&gt;</font><font color="#0000BB">SetBorder</font><font color="#007700">(</font><font color="#0000BB">UTC</font><font color="#007700">(</font><font color="#0000BB">2000</font><font color="#007700">, </font><font color="#0000BB">12</font><font color="#007700">, </font><font color="#0000BB">15</font><font color="#007700">, </font><font color="#0000BB">0</font><font color="#007700">, </font><font color="#0000BB">0</font><font color="#007700">, </font><font color="#0000BB">0</font><font color="#007700">),  </font><font color="#0000BB">UTC</font><font color="#007700">(</font><font color="#0000BB">2001</font><font color="#007700">, </font><font color="#0000BB">12</font><font color="#007700">, </font><font color="#0000BB">15</font><font color="#007700">, </font><font color="#0000BB">0</font><font color="#007700">, </font><font color="#0000BB">0</font><font color="#007700">, </font><font color="#0000BB">0</font><font color="#007700">),  -</font><font color="#0000BB">300</font><font color="#007700">,  </font><font color="#0000BB">1100</font><font color="#007700">);
<br /></font><font color="#0000BB">$D</font><font color="#007700">-&gt;</font><font color="#0000BB">SetText</font><font color="#007700">(</font><font color="#DD0000">""</font><font color="#007700">, </font><font color="#DD0000">""</font><font color="#007700">,  </font><font color="#DD0000">"profit/loss per day during the last year"</font><font color="#007700">);
<br /></font><font color="#0000BB">$D</font><font color="#007700">-&gt;</font><font color="#0000BB">XScale</font><font color="#007700">=</font><font color="#0000BB">4</font><font color="#007700">;
<br /></font><font color="#0000BB">$D</font><font color="#007700">-&gt;</font><font color="#0000BB">YScale</font><font color="#007700">=</font><font color="#DD0000">" $"</font><font color="#007700">;
<br /></font><font color="#0000BB">$D</font><font color="#007700">-&gt;</font><font color="#0000BB">Draw</font><font color="#007700">(</font><font color="#DD0000">"#FFFFCC"</font><font color="#007700">,  </font><font color="#DD0000">"#000000"</font><font color="#007700">,  </font><font color="#0000BB">false</font><font color="#007700">);
<br /></font><font color="#0000BB">$base</font><font color="#007700">=</font><font color="#0000BB">$D</font><font color="#007700">-&gt;</font><font color="#0000BB">ScreenY</font><font color="#007700">(</font><font color="#0000BB">0</font><font color="#007700">);
<br /></font><font color="#0000BB">$t1</font><font color="#007700">=</font><font color="#0000BB">$D</font><font color="#007700">-&gt;</font><font color="#0000BB">ScreenX</font><font color="#007700">(</font><font color="#0000BB">UTC</font><font color="#007700">(</font><font color="#0000BB">2000</font><font color="#007700">, </font><font color="#0000BB">12</font><font color="#007700">, </font><font color="#0000BB">15</font><font color="#007700">, </font><font color="#0000BB">0</font><font color="#007700">, </font><font color="#0000BB">0</font><font color="#007700">, </font><font color="#0000BB">0</font><font color="#007700">));
<br /></font><font color="#0000BB">$P1</font><font color="#007700">=</font><font color="#0000BB">0</font><font color="#007700">;
<br />for (</font><font color="#0000BB">$i</font><font color="#007700">=</font><font color="#0000BB">0</font><font color="#007700">; </font><font color="#0000BB">$i</font><font color="#007700">&lt;</font><font color="#0000BB">12</font><font color="#007700">; </font><font color="#0000BB">$i</font><font color="#007700">++)
<br />{ </font><font color="#0000BB">$t0</font><font color="#007700">=</font><font color="#0000BB">$t1</font><font color="#007700">; </font><font color="#0000BB">$P0</font><font color="#007700">=</font><font color="#0000BB">$P1</font><font color="#007700">;
<br />&nbsp;&nbsp;</font><font color="#0000BB">$t1</font><font color="#007700">=</font><font color="#0000BB">$D</font><font color="#007700">-&gt;</font><font color="#0000BB">ScreenX</font><font color="#007700">(</font><font color="#0000BB">UTC</font><font color="#007700">(</font><font color="#0000BB">2001</font><font color="#007700">, </font><font color="#0000BB">$i</font><font color="#007700">+</font><font color="#0000BB">1</font><font color="#007700">, </font><font color="#0000BB">15</font><font color="#007700">, </font><font color="#0000BB">0</font><font color="#007700">, </font><font color="#0000BB">0</font><font color="#007700">, </font><font color="#0000BB">0</font><font color="#007700">));
<br />&nbsp;&nbsp;</font><font color="#0000BB">$P1</font><font color="#007700">+=</font><font color="#0000BB">$i</font><font color="#007700">*</font><font color="#0000BB">20</font><font color="#007700">-</font><font color="#0000BB">rand</font><font color="#007700">(</font><font color="#0000BB">0</font><font color="#007700">, </font><font color="#0000BB">100</font><font color="#007700">);
<br />&nbsp;&nbsp;</font><font color="#0000BB">$D</font><font color="#007700">-&gt;</font><font color="#0000BB">Area</font><font color="#007700">(</font><font color="#0000BB">$t0</font><font color="#007700">,  </font><font color="#0000BB">$D</font><font color="#007700">-&gt;</font><font color="#0000BB">ScreenY</font><font color="#007700">(</font><font color="#0000BB">$P0</font><font color="#007700">),  </font><font color="#0000BB">$t1</font><font color="#007700">,  </font><font color="#0000BB">$D</font><font color="#007700">-&gt;</font><font color="#0000BB">ScreenY</font><font color="#007700">(</font><font color="#0000BB">$P1</font><font color="#007700">),  </font><font color="#DD0000">"ff0000"</font><font color="#007700">,  </font><font color="#0000BB">$base</font><font color="#007700">,  </font><font color="#DD0000">"profit/loss per day"</font><font color="#007700">,  </font><font color="#DD0000">"alert(\""</font><font color="#007700">.</font><font color="#0000BB">$P0</font><font color="#007700">.</font><font color="#DD0000">" -&gt; "</font><font color="#007700">.</font><font color="#0000BB">$P1</font><font color="#007700">.</font><font color="#DD0000">"\")"</font><font color="#007700">);
<br />}
<br />
<br /></font><font color="#0000BB">ImagePng</font><font color="#007700">(</font><font color="#0000BB">$D</font><font color="#007700">-&gt;</font><font color="#0000BB">Img</font><font color="#007700">,  </font><font color="#DD0000">"area_object.png"</font><font color="#007700">);
<br /></font><font color="#0000BB">ImageDestroy</font><font color="#007700">(</font><font color="#0000BB">$D</font><font color="#007700">-&gt;</font><font color="#0000BB">Img</font><font color="#007700">);
<br /></font><font color="#0000BB">?&gt;
<br /></font>&lt;HTML&gt;&lt;HEAD&gt;&lt;/HEAD&gt;
<br />&lt;BODY bgcolor="#eeeeee"&gt;
<br />&lt;table border=1&gt;&lt;tr&gt;&lt;td&gt;&lt;IMG src="area_object.png" usemap="#map1" border=0&gt;&lt;/td&gt;&lt;/tr&gt;&lt;/table&gt;
<br />&lt;map name="map1"&gt; 
<br /><font color="#0000BB">&lt;?</font><font color="#007700">echo </font><font color="#0000BB">$D</font><font color="#007700">-&gt;</font><font color="#0000BB">ImgMapData?&gt;
<br /></font>&lt;/map&gt;
<br />&lt;/BODY&gt;
<br />&lt;/HTML&gt;</font>
</code>
</BODY>
</HTML>


Other Graphs And Charts Scripts:

  • Phpdiagram
WebMaster Resources Home

©RingsWorld.com